目前我有一個RecyclerView,它在創建時被存儲在SQLite數據庫中的電影列表填充。每部電影都有一個可以由最終用戶設置的流派。我如何實現帶有RecyclerView的選項卡
我希望能夠爲每個類型設置動態選項卡,用戶可以隨着數據集的增長輕鬆訪問各個類型。從哪裏開始,我只是不知所措。任何幫助表示讚賞。謝謝。
目前我有一個RecyclerView,它在創建時被存儲在SQLite數據庫中的電影列表填充。每部電影都有一個可以由最終用戶設置的流派。我如何實現帶有RecyclerView的選項卡
我希望能夠爲每個類型設置動態選項卡,用戶可以隨着數據集的增長輕鬆訪問各個類型。從哪裏開始,我只是不知所措。任何幫助表示讚賞。謝謝。
我認爲你可以從ViewPager開始,並在其片段中使用RecyclerView。
TabLayout
是你應該開始的地方。
您可以使用addTab()
進行動態標籤創建。
TabLayout
與ViewPager
配合良好。當您使用setupWithViewPager()
方法時,兩者均使用相應的事件偵聽器進行設置,以便在ViewPager
中的滑動設置將選項卡設置爲活動狀態,並且選擇選項卡將轉至ViewPager
中該選項卡的頁面。